Dr Dalby trained in medicine at St Marys Hospital in London. He continued to work in London undertaking his specialist training and postgraduate degree at The Royal Brompton Hospital. He then spent a year working at the Pitie Salpetriere Hospital in Paris in Interventional Cardiology (coronary stenting) before completing his training and joining the consultant staff of The Royal Brompton & Harefield NHS Foundation Trust in 2005.

Dr Dalby is experienced in managing all aspects of adult heart disease and general cardiology. In addition he specialises in Interventional Cardiology including coronary stenting and Transcatheter Aortic Valve Implantation (TAVI). Dr Dalby has been instrumental in developing the primary angioplasty (emergency heart attack) service at Harefield Hospital which now serves 2 million people and works as part of the London Heart Attack Group. He also has developed and leads the Transcatheter Aortic Valve implantation (TAVI) program at Harefield Hospital.He regularly speaks nationally and internationally at cardiology conferences and works with the European Society of Cardiology to promote improved heart attack care across Europe.
